Mexico’s Model Conditional Cash Transfer (CCT) Program for Fighting Poverty
Document Library
October 16, 2014

This feature story highlights Mexico’s exemplary poverty fighting program, Oportunidades, which used results-based financing methods for a decade to help 25% of the population improve their health, nutrition and educational status. Research documenting the program’s results shows how using CCTs raised incomes and changed behavior.

About HEART

HEART is a consortium of leading organisations in international development, health, nutrition, water and sanitation, education, and social protection. We work together to support the use of evidence and expert advice in policy-making.

HEART helps time-pressured decision-makers better understand, interpret and apply evidence. Our knowledge and consultancy services are tailored to support policy decisions and we respond rapidly to requests for assistance as they arise.
